Sudhi is studying the motion of a toy car. She places the car in the middle of a ramp and releases it.
Which best describes the reference point in this scenario?
the top of the ramp
the bottom of the ramp
the ending position of the car
the starting position of the car

the starting position of the car
A reference point is a fixed location used to describe an object's position or motion. Since the car is placed in the middle and released, that starting location serves as the reference point.
